Luc Oates, LHP/1B, Pinewood Christian, 2027
Oates was a player that we 1st got to see at the beginning of the summer in 2024 and he really made a strong 1st impression. He had a couple home runs at one of the bigger parks in the state and showcased a smooth left handed swing at the dish. He went on to have a strong summer both at the plate and on the mound. We made the trip south to see him against a couple really strong arms, but the game got short due to rain, but Oates would make the trip with it with a no doubt, solo home run, the 2nd pitch of the game. He seems to always be on time with feel for the barrel and some serious power to the pull side. He also started the game on the mound and was up to 84 with heavy arm side run and a change up and slider to go with it. Oates is going to be on to keep an eye on as we head into the summer with the recruiting window opening August 1.

Grant Barden, RHP, East Forsyth, 2027
Barden has been a strong performer over the years with natural arm strength and athleticism throughout his game. He has recently stepped into the game 1 role for East Forsyth and has played a huge role. He has really matured on the mound both with his ability and his composure. He escaped some trouble early after a bases loaded, 1 out situation with 2 huge strikeouts. He would then find his groove and go on to throw a complete game, shut out. The fastball was 87-90 all game, and the velo holding was the most impressive part of the outing. He was still grabbing 88’s and 89’s in the 7th. He mixed in his big 12-6 curveball at 76-78 and mixed in the CH occasionally at 78. Barden is going to be a name to know in the sophomore class as a power arm.

Sean Martell, RHP, Walnut Grove, 2027
Martell made an impact when we got to see him earlier in the year vs Eastside. He has been a strong bat at the plate for Walnut Grove and got his 1st start on the mound in a big region match up. He attacked the zone early in the game with a fastball in the low 80’s, topping out at 84. He really only gave up 2 hard hits in 6 innings. The frame is lean and projectable with much more in the tank. Martell is going to be on to keep an eye on both on the mound and at the plate.

Carson Fuchs, 2B, 2025, Oconee County
Toccoa Falls College commit. Fuchs showed extremely well out of the lead-off spot as he would reach base in all four of his plate appearances going 3-for-3 at the plate with a 2B, 2 1B, and a BB. Staying well-connected throughout, Fuchs exhibits great barrel length in-zone with an aptitude to spray the ball to all-fields. As well as holding advanced bat-to-ball skills with tremendous fluidity and some whip present in the barrel. Carrying an abundance of tools at the plate, the LHH bears a keen eye with an advanced understating of the zone. A tough out and a table-setter atop the lineup, Fuchs gets the offense started for the Warriors lineup on a nightly basis.

Bubba Coleman, 3B, 2026, Cherokee Bluff
Uncommitted. Another strong look at one of the top performers in the state over the past few years. Coleman would reach base in all three of his plate appearances going 2-for-2 with a 2B, 1B, HBP, and 2 RBI. His first knock came via a single into left-field for an RBI to get the scoring started early. He would then come through in his second at-bat with a ringing double off the center-field wall for an RBI 2B. The bat speed and barrel feel always stand out with easy leverage to all-fields. Coleman maintains excellent balance throughout the zone with advanced use of his lower half. Coleman powered the offense to a 4-2 victory, moving the Bears to a strong 10-0 record in region play. A consistent performer that always produces on the diamond and a top uncommitted junior in the state.

Isaac Smith, SS, 2025, Oconee County
Uncommitted. The projection is clear to see for Smith standing a stout, physical 6-foot-1, 200-pounds. Late in the game, Smith would come through at the plate and deliver an RBI 2B. As he would explode through the zone and fire an absolute rocket down the line for extra-bases. Staying extremely balanced through the zone, Smith shows great use of a strong lower half and ability to stay through the ball well. With budding impact out front backed by present bat speed and ability to match plane. Uncommitted name to know that could make some noise down the stretch for the Warriors.

Nate Thomas, OF, 2025, Mount Vernon Presbyterian
Uncommitted. Thomas stood out from the jump batting out of the lead-off spot for the Mustangs. An imposing presence at the plate standing a lean, athletic 6-foot-3, 185-pounds. Producing quality PAs all afternoon, Thomas would have nothing to show for it until he would come up in his final at-bat of the night. As he would jump on the first pitch of the at-bat and send a screamer into the LCF gap for a ringing 1B. Staying extremely well-connected and generating huge bat speed at the plate. As well as delivering a well-leveraged barrel through the zone with budding impact out front. Amongst the top uncommitted ‘25s in the state.
